Transaction 88dfd44deafd699d2f9495f0585d9ad7d3da48071ce28392f785c22df95bb5a3

3 Input
1 Outputs
  • 88dfd44deafd699d2f9495f0585d9ad7d3da48071ce28392f785c22df95bb5a3:0
  • value  7479911
    address  33eudPLXQRPjARD1mZzeXfFXafiXH8u7Kc